  2. Izzue -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Izzue

    Stores are scattered across Asia including Hong Kong, People's Republic of China, Thailand, Malaysia, Macau, Republic of China, Saudi Arabia, and Germany. Its clothes features casual urban and desaturated style. Promotional material uses the brand's website as the company logo. The clothing is "Asian-fit", slimmer than American and European brands.

  3. Joyce (clothing retailer) -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Joyce_(clothing_retailer)

    Its shares were listed on the Hong Kong Stock Exchange in 1990. In 2000, Wheelock and Company Limited acquired a 51% stake of JOYCE from the Ma family, the largest shareholder. In 2003, Wheelock's shares were transferred to Mr. Peter Woo's family trust, and JOYCE Boutique became a member of the Lane Crawford JOYCE Group. [3]

  4. Giordano International - Wikipedia

    en.wikipedia.org/wiki/Giordano_International

    Giordano International Limited is an international retailer of men's, women's and children's apparel and accessories founded in Hong Kong in 1981. [ 1 ] Giordano now employs over 6,500 staff, with around 1,800 shops operating in more than 30 countries and regions worldwide.
